Understanding SIPs: A Quick Refresher
- Rupee Cost Averaging: By investing regularly, you buy more units when prices are low and fewer units when prices are high, averaging out the purchase cost.
- Power of Compounding: Returns generated on your investments are reinvested, leading to exponential growth over time.
- Disciplined Investing: SIPs encourage regular investing habits, helping you achieve your long-term financial goals.
- Accessibility: SIPs allow you to start investing with relatively small amounts, making it accessible to a wide range of investors.

Essential Excel Functions for SIP Calculations
- rate: The interest rate per period. For monthly SIPs, divide the annual interest rate by 12.
- nper: The total number of periods. For monthly SIPs, multiply the number of years by 12.
- pmt: The payment made each period. This is your SIP amount. Enter this as a negative value.
- [pv]: (Optional) The present value. If you’re starting with zero investment, leave this blank or enter 0.
- [type]: (Optional) Indicates when payments are made. 0 for end of period (most common for SIPs), 1 for beginning of period. If omitted, defaults to 0.
Step-by-Step Guide: Calculating SIP Returns in Excel
- Open a New Excel Sheet: Start with a blank Excel worksheet.
- Set Up Input Parameters: In separate cells, enter the following inputs:
- Monthly SIP Amount (₹): (e.g., 5,000)
- Annual Expected Rate of Return (%): (e.g., 12%)
- Investment Horizon (Years): (e.g., 10)
- Calculate Monthly Rate: In another cell, calculate the monthly rate of return by dividing the annual rate by 12. For example, if the annual rate is in cell B2, enter the formula: =B2/12 and format the cell as a percentage.
- Calculate Total Number of Periods: Calculate the total number of months by multiplying the investment horizon by 12. If the investment horizon is in cell B3, enter the formula: =B312.
- Apply the FV Function: In a cell where you want to display the projected future value, enter the FV function. Assuming your SIP amount is in cell B1, monthly rate in C2, and the number of periods in C3, the formula would be: =FV(C2, C3, -B1, 0, 0)
- Format the Result: Format the cell containing the FV result as currency (₹).
| Input Parameter | Cell | Value |
|---|---|---|
| Monthly SIP Amount (₹) | B1 | 5,000 |
| Annual Expected Rate of Return (%) | B2 | 12% |
| Investment Horizon (Years) | B3 | 10 |
| Monthly Rate | C2 | =B2/12 (Result: 1%) |
| Total Number of Periods | C3 | =B312 (Result: 120) |
| Projected Future Value (₹) | D1 | =FV(C2, C3, -B1, 0, 0) (Result: Approximately 11,62,434) |
Advanced Excel Techniques for SIP Analysis
Scenario Planning with Data Tables
- Set up your FV formula as described above.
- Create a table with the variable inputs (e.g., different interest rates in one column and different investment horizons in one row).
- Select the entire table range (including the empty cell in the top-left corner).
- Go to Data > What-If Analysis > Data Table.
- In the Row input cell, select the cell containing the row variable (e.g., investment horizon).
- In the Column input cell, select the cell containing the column variable (e.g., annual rate of return).
- Click OK. Excel will automatically populate the table with the projected future values for each combination of input parameters.
Goal Seek for Target Value
- Set up your FV formula as described above.
- Go to Data > What-If Analysis > Goal Seek.
- In the “Set cell” field, select the cell containing the FV formula.
- In the “To value” field, enter your target corpus amount.
- In the “By changing cell” field, select the cell containing the input variable you want to adjust (e.g., monthly SIP amount).
- Click OK. Excel will automatically adjust the selected input variable until the target corpus is achieved.

- Expected Rate of Return: The projected rate of return is a crucial factor in SIP calculations. It’s essential to use realistic estimates based on historical performance, market conditions, and the risk profile of your chosen investment. Be aware that past performance is not indicative of future results.
- Inflation: Consider the impact of inflation on your future returns. You may want to adjust your projected returns downwards to account for inflation.
- Taxes: Factor in the impact of taxes on your investment returns. Capital gains tax and other taxes can affect your net returns.
- Market Volatility: SIPs are subject to market fluctuations. Your actual returns may vary significantly from the projected returns.
